The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. City of Naperville Page 1 Printed on 12/9/2024 City Council Meeting Minutes - Final November 13, 2024 F. CASE NO. 24-01, MCGUIRE et al. v. JAISWAL: 1. Case No. 24-01, McGuire et al. v. Jaiswal: conduct a hearing and issue a decision on objection to Jaiswal’s nomination filing for office of City Council Attachments: Jaiswal Call 2024_11_05 Jaiswal Objection 2024_11_04 Jaiswal Candidate Filing 2024_10_28 Councilman Kelly made a motion to open the hearing on Case No. 24-01, McGuire et al. v. Jaiswal,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. DiSanto discussed the Objector's filing and admitted appearances filed on behalf of the Objector by Mark Urda and on behalf of the Candidate Jaiswal by Jeffrey Meyer. Meyer filed a motion to dismiss. Urda objected to the motion being added to the record. DiSanto overruled the objection. Meyer presented his motion to dismiss the portion of the objection as it relates to the election date. Councilman Kelly made a motion to grant the motion to dismiss the date component of the Objector's petition, seconded by Wehrli. The motion was approved and carried by the following vote: Aye: 2- Wehrli, and Kelly Nay: 1- Portner Urda presented his case and request for a record check. Meyer cited his written request to limit the record check to the original 103 signatures that were timely requested. Councilman Kelly made a motion to sustain Meyer's request and direct a record check be performed on the original signature challenges that were timely filed,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ved and carried by the following vote: Aye: 3- Wehrli, Kelly, and Portner Councilman Kelly made a motion to designate Naperville Senior Assistant City Attorney, Kristen Toberman, to conduct the record check in accordance with the Board Rules and present the results at the date the Electoral Board hearing is continued to,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. City of Naperville Page 2 Printed on 12/9/2024 City Council Meeting Minutes - Final November 13, 2024 Councilman Kelly made a motion to continue the hearing to Thursday, December 5, 2024 at 9:00 AM in Council Chambers,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. DiSanto stated that the written decision granting the motion to dismiss will be prepared and presented at the continued hearing and the hearing is adjourned for the day. G. CASE NO. 24-02, MCGUIRE et al. v. SHABAZZ: 1. Case No. 24-02, McGuire et al. v. Shabazz: conduct a hearing and issue a decision on objection to Shabazz’s nomination filing for office of City Council Attachments: Shabazz Call 2024_11_05 Shabazz Objection 2024_11_04 Shabazz Candidate Filing 2024_10_23 Councilman Kelly made a motion to open the hearing on Case No. 24-02, McGuire et al. v. Shabazz,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. DiSanto discussed the Objector's filing and admitted an appearance filed on behalf of the Objector by Mario Palermo. Palermo presented his case and filed a certified copy of name change documents concerning Mr. Shabazz, an affirmed statement of a petition signatory, and a request for a record check. Shabazz objected to the affirmed statement being added to the record. DiSanto sustained the objection. Shabazz presented his case. Councilman Kelly made a motion to sustain the objection to Candidate Shabazz's nomination petition filing finding that, based on the totality of the circumstances, Candidate Shabazz failed to substantially comply with the Illinois Election Code mandate concerning properly disclosing his name change,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ved and carried by the following vote: Aye: 2- Kelly, and Portner Nay: 1- Wehrli DiSanto asked if the Objector will withdraw the request for a record check based on having sustained the improper name change disclosure objection. Palermo asked to reserve the request for a record check. Councilman Kelly made a motion to reserve ruling on the record check, but terminate the proceedings based on sustaining the objection to the improper name disclosure,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ved and carried by the following vote: City of Naperville Page 3 Printed on 12/9/2024 City Council Meeting Minutes - Final November 13, 2024 Aye: 3- Wehrli, Kelly, and Portner Meeting went into Recess at 2:53 PM. Meeting Reconvened at 3:57 PM. DiSanto circulated the written decision. Councilman Kelly made a motion to approve and adopt the written decision sustaining the objection,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ved and carried by the following vote: Aye: 2- Kelly, and Portner Nay: 1- Wehrli Councilman Kelly made a motion to close the hearing on Case 24-02, McGuire et al. v. Shabazz, seconded by Portner. The motion was approved by unanimous voice vote. DiSanto tendered the meeting proceedings back to Mayor Wehrli. H. OTHER BUSINESS: None I. PUBLIC COMMENT: None J.
